3-Amino-1,2,4-triazole-5-carboxylic acid is a chemical compound featuring a triazole ring with both amino and carboxylic acid functional groups. It is commonly used as a laboratory reagent and research intermediate in organic synthesis and pharmaceutical manufacturing.

The international HS code for 3-Amino-1,2,4-triazole-5-carboxylic acid (CAS 3641-13-2) is 2933.99.
2933.99
2933 99 80
Classification per the EU customs inventory ECICS (2026-07 snapshot, HS 2022). National tariff lines and product form can affect the final classification.
